CVE-2024-26317
In illumos illumos-gate 2024-02-15, an error occurs in the elliptic curve point addition algorithm that uses mixed Jacobian-affine coordinates, causing the algorithm to yield a result of POINTATINFINITY when it should not. A man-in-the-middle attacker could use this to interfere with a connection...
